The Hancock County Prosecutor is responsible for a wide range of legal functions for the County, including:

  • act as the chief law enforcement official in the County
  • review, authorize and prosecute violations of felony and misdemeanor criminal laws of the State of Ohio committed inside the County
  • authorize and prosecute felony & misdemeanor juvenile delinquency offenses
  • represent and advise the board of county commissioners, board of elections and all other county officers and boards
  • president of the county board of trustees
  • member of the county budget commission
  • protection and recovery back of public funds and property
  • protection of county against illegal or fraudulent contracts
